WebApr 6, 2024 · Mix 1.5 tablespoons of cornstarch with two cups of water to make a milky paste. Fill a sink with warm water before adding your starch solution. Soak the shirt in the water before hanging to dry. Iron while the clothing is still slightly damp. If you make your own starch solution, try storing it in a spray bottle. While starch can be applied to fabrics and allowed to dry before ironing, you will have better results with sizing if you spray small areas of the garment just before ironing. Hold the sizing can or bottle about eight to ten inches away from the fabric and spray with light even coating. WebWhen using spray starch, spray the entire garment, then roll it up and allow it to sit for one minute to let the starch penetrate the fabric. This will prevent starch from building on the sole plate of your iron. Why does my starch flake when ironing? If the starch isn't evenly applied and isn't allowed to soak in for long enough it will have a ...
